Dolecta ostrovskyi Naydenov, Yakovlev, Penco & Sinyaev sp. nov. Figs 23 , 52 , 68 , 78 https://zoobank.org/ urn:lsid:zoobank.org:act: 6C007AC5-BF77-4AAE-B73B-51CFA354EF6F Material examined. Holotype : Ecuador , Esmeraldas , Alto Tambo , Chuchuvi , 0°53′02.82′′ N / 78°31′01.15′′ W , Juni – August 2015 , 780 m, leg. H. Thöny (GenPr- Heterocera MWM 37.165 ) ( MWM ) ; Paratype 1 ♂ : Ecuador , El Oro prov. , road Piñas − Saracay , 3°38′57′′ N / 79°45′17′′ W , 5. Dec. 2012 , 850 m, leg. Sinyaev & Romanov , Expedition Ron Brechlin (GenPr-Heterocera MWM 28.648 ) ( MWM ) . Description . Male. Length of fore wing 17 mm . Fore wing dark-grey with dense black reticulated pattern postdiscally and submarginally, dark portions at root and discally, fringe grey unicolorous. Hind wing dark-grey with very dense reticulated pattern throughout all wing, fringe mottled dark-brown at veins (in thick bundles), light-brown between veins. Male genitalia. Uncus robust, distally split to middle by deep notch, halves of uncus strongly widened; gnathos arms very short, thin; costal edge of valve slightly curved, with tapered finger-like process in distal third, abdominal edge heavily curved, outer edge semicircular; juxta robust, scaphoid, with long subulate abdominal process; saccus relatively short, robust, cylindrical, apically semicircular; phallus shorter than valve, vesica without cornuti. Female. Unknown. Diagnosis . Externally, the species is mostly close to D. morosa ( Schaus, 1911 ) , D. nekrasovi Naydenov, Yakovlev, Penco & Sinyaev sp. nov. , D. pushkini Naydenov, Yakovlev, Penco & Sinyaev sp. nov. and D. rubtsovi Naydenov, Yakovlev, Penco & Sinyaev sp. nov. from which it clearly differs by the darker color of the wings and by the tapered finger-like process ion the distal third on the costal edge of the valve. Distribution. Ecuador . Etymology. The new species is named after the Russian playwright, generally considered the greatest representative of the Russian realistic period Alexander Nikolayevich Ostrovsky.
